Adjustment of output |
 |
 |
| The output characteristics of GAP-SENSOR vary depending on the material orprofile of the target. However, it is possibleto maximize the performance of the sensor through adjustment of sensitivity. |
| Adjustment of GAP-SENSOR output (55 series sensor) |
CAL(GAIN)
Able to adjust the optimum conversionbetween the output voltage and thedisplacement with the sensitivity volume. |
SHIFT(ZERO)
Able to adjust the shift of the outputvoltage without changing the sensitivity. |
LINEAR
Compensations for the linearity range of output. When the linearity has been adjusted,readjustment of sensitivity and shift is needed. |

| Adjustment procedure |
0-5 V output model (55015/5502A/5503A) (55MS-S)
1. Set the clearance between the sensor and target to 0 mm and adjust
the voltage to 0 V with SHIFT.
2. Set the clearance between the sensor and target to the value equivalent
to 1/2 full scale and adjust the voltage to 1/2 full-scale voltage
with GAIN
3. Set the clearance between the sensor and target to the value equivalent
to full scale and adjust the linearity to full-scale voltage with
LINEAR
4. If LINEAR is operated later, go to Step (1) and repeat the adjustment.
If LINEAR is not operated, the adjustment procedure is completed.
±5 V output model (5505/5507/5509/5514/5520/5530/5540) (55MS-M/55MS-L)
1. Set the clearance between the sensor and target to the value equivalent
to 1/2 full scale plus α0 and adjust the voltage to 0 V with SHIFT.
2. Set the clearance between the sensor and target to the value equivalent
to 1/4 full scale plus α0 and adjust the voltage to -2.5 V with
GAIN
3. Set the clearance between the sensor and target to the value equivalent
to 3/4 full scale plus α0 and adjust the linearity to +2.5 V with
LINEAR
4. If LINEAR is used later, go to Step (1) and repeat the adjustment.
If LINEAR is not used, the adjustment procedure is complete |
